最佳答案
引言
跟着企业营业的一直开展,数据库迁移成为一项罕见的操纵。Oracle数据库作为企业级数据库,其迁移过程复杂且伤害较高。本文将深刻探究Oracle数据库迁移的战略,提醒高效迁移的秘籍,帮助你顺利过渡,无忧迁移。
迁移前的筹备任务
1. 断定迁移东西
在迁移前,起首要明白迁移的是哪个数据库,须要停止迁移的是哪些数据,以及目标数据库应当存在哪些特点跟功能。
2. 断定迁移打算
制订多少种迁移打算,并逐个评价打算的可行性、效力跟保险性。罕见的迁移打算包含:
- 在线迁移:在源数据库运转的同时,将数据迁移到目标数据库。
- 离线迁移:结束源数据库效劳,将数据迁移到目标数据库。
- 复制迁移:经由过程树破复制链,将数据及时复制到目标数据库。
3. 检查源数据库
对源数据库停止单方面的检查,以保证数据库的构造、数据完全性跟保险性。检查的项包含:
- 数据库的版本
- 收集情况
- 硬件及软件设置
- 磁盘容量
- 数据量
4. 筹备目标数据库
对目标数据库停止设置、安装跟调试。目标数据库必须满意源数据库的请求,并且供给额定的机能、容量等方面的上风。
Oracle数据库迁移的具体步调
1. 数据备份
备份源数据库中须要迁移的数据,可采取Oracle自带的备份东西,也可能利用第三方备份软件,备份文件应当存放在保险的处所。
2. 数据迁移
根据上述制订的迁移打算,抉择响应的迁移东西,将备份数据迁移至目标数据库中,包含构造、数据、视图、存储过程、触发器等。
3. 数据验证
在迁移实现后,须要对目标数据库停止单方面的验证,以确保数据库的完全性、牢固性跟可用性。验证的内容包含:
- 对比源数据与目标数据
- 验证数据库构造跟功能
- 检查数据库机能
高效迁移秘籍
1. 利用专业的迁移东西
抉择一款专业的迁移东西,如Oracle GoldenGate、Oracle Data Guard等,可能大年夜大年夜进步迁移效力跟保险性。
2. 制订具体的迁移打算
在迁移前,制订具体的迁移打算,包含迁移时光、迁移步调、人员安排等,确保迁移过程顺利停止。
3. 停止充分的测试
在迁移前,对迁移打算停止充分的测试,确保迁移过程不会对营业形成影响。
4. 做好应急预案
在迁移过程中,可能会碰到各种成绩,因此要做好应急预案,以应对突发情况。
总结
Oracle数据库迁移是一项复杂的任务,但经由过程公道的战略跟充分的筹备,可能确保迁移过程顺利停止。本文介绍了Oracle数据库迁移的战略跟步调,并提醒了高效迁移的秘籍,盼望对你的迁移任务有所帮助。